Alright, let's dive into what's happening with Western Digital (WDC). For those not glued to stock tickers, this company makes a ton of storage stuff – think hard drives and those speedy solid-state drives (SSDs) you might have in your computer or phone. So, what's the story lately?

Recent News Buzz: A Bit of a Head-Scratcher

The news feed for WDC is sending some mixed signals, to be honest. On the one hand, we've got a bunch of analysts from big firms like Morgan Stanley, Citigroup, Susquehanna, and Mizuho all chiming in. The slightly odd thing? Almost all of them are lowering their price targets for the stock. Think of a price target as what they think the stock should be worth. Lowering it isn't usually a great sign. For example, Morgan Stanley chopped their target almost in half, from a pretty optimistic $93 down to $46. Ouch. Citigroup and Susquehanna did similar cuts.

However, it's not all doom and gloom. Benchmark actually upgraded Western Digital, saying it's now a "Buy" and set a price target of $55. Mizuho still thinks it's an "Outperform," which is also positive, even though they also lowered their target.

So, what's the vibe? It's kind of like a band getting mixed reviews. Some critics are still fans, but a lot are getting a bit more cautious. The lowered price targets suggest some analysts are worried, maybe about the company's upcoming earnings report on April 30th. That's definitely something investors are watching closely.

Price Check: Downhill Lately, But Maybe Finding a Floor?

Let's peek at the stock price itself. Looking back over the last month or so, it's been a bit of a bumpy ride downwards. We started back in late January around the $51-$54 range, and it's generally been trending lower since then. Especially noticeable is a sharp drop in early April. Ouch again.

Right now, as we're looking at it on April 21st, the price is hovering around $36. It seems to have bounced a bit off a low point around $30 in early April and has been kind of stable in the mid-$30s recently. Think of it like a ball bouncing down some stairs – it's fallen, but maybe it's found a step where it can rest for a bit.
